Working Principle
The Principle used in measuring the velocity by means of an Ultrasonic Interferometer is simple and is based on the accurate determination of wavelength (Λ) in the medium. If the frequency of sound vibration ( f ) is accurately known, the sound velocity ( V )can be calculated according to the relation

Velocity = wavelength x frequency v = Λ x f

Salient Features:

  • Very Small amount of liquid required
  • Accuracy of measurement depends upon Micrometer provided
  • Available with Micrometer of 0.01mm and 0.001mm Least Count
  • Can be used for measuring over a wide range of temperature
  • Jacket for water circulation to maintain constant temperature
  • Measurement can be made on liquids
  • No danger of change like depolymerisation in liquid as very low ultrasonic energy is used for measurement
